Reagent
A chemical or chemically treated substance used in test procedures and formulated to react in specific ways when exposed under specific conditions.
Certificate of Waiver
A document that officially excuses a party from a certain obligation or allows a deviation from the standard requirements.
Physician's Office Laboratory
A lab located within a physician's practice, allowing for convenient testing and quick results for patients.
Immunohematology
The study of blood group antigens and antibodies relevant to transfusion medicine, focusing on ensuring blood compatibility.
